US 11,849,756 B2
Hydrophobic capsule

1. A capsule for use in a smoking article, the capsule comprising:
a liquid sensory enhancing material; and
a shell surrounding the liquid sensory enhancing material, the shell having an outer surface rendered hydrophobic by hydrophobic groups covalently bonded to the outer surface of the shell.
